Eliot Hodges is a highly educated professional with a diverse background in finance, technology, and business development.

He holds a Baccalaureate/Abitur from The German School Washington, an MBA in Finance from Northwestern University - Kellogg School of Management, and an AB in History & Literature from Harvard University.

Eliot also has a language proficiency certificate in Russian from Lomonosov Moscow State University (MSU).

With a successful career trajectory, Eliot has held key positions in various prominent organizations.

He is currently the CEO at Anduin Transactions and has previously served as the Head of Yield Generation at Anchorage, and in business development roles at Blend and Handshake - Stryder Corp.

Eliot's experience also includes positions such as Forward Deployed Engineer at Palantir Technologies, Senior Director of Business Development at SocialShield (later acquired by Avira), and Co-Founder & CEO at Topsicle Inc.

Prior to his current roles, Eliot Hodges has worked in consulting at The Boston Consulting Group, as a Legislative Fellow for Foreign Affairs at The United States Senate, and in managerial positions at the International Organization for Migration and the Agency for Technical Cooperation and Development.
